Sobes.tech
Назад к вопросам
Junior — Middle
89

Имел ли опыт использования внешних соединений в SQL-запросах?

Ответ от нейросети

sobes.tech AI

В SQL внешние соединения (JOIN) используются для объединения данных из двух или более таблиц на основе связанного поля. На практике я применял LEFT JOIN, RIGHT JOIN и FULL OUTER JOIN для получения данных, которые могут отсутствовать в одной из таблиц.

Пример использования LEFT JOIN:

SELECT users.id, users.name, orders.id AS order_id
FROM users
LEFT JOIN orders ON users.id = orders.user_id;

Этот запрос вернёт всех пользователей и их заказы, если они есть, иначе поля заказов будут NULL. Такой подход полезен, когда нужно получить полную информацию из одной таблицы и дополнить её данными из другой.